  • Install the GitHub CLI (gh) command

    PS C:\Users\user> choco install gh

    Chocolatey v2.2.2

    Installing the following packages:

    gh

    By installing, you accept licenses for the packages.

    Progress: Downloading gh 2.36.0… 100%

    gh v2.36.0 [Approved]

    gh package files install completed. Performing other installation steps.

    The package gh wants to run ‘chocolateyInstall.ps1’.

    Note: If you don’t run this script, the installation will fail.

    Note: To confirm automatically next time, use ‘-y’ or consider:

    choco feature enable -n allowGlobalConfirmation

    Do you want to run the script?([Y]es/[A]ll – yes to all/[N]o/[P]rint): y

    Installing 64-bit gh…

    gh has been installed.

      gh may be able to be automatically uninstalled.

    Environment Vars (like PATH) have changed. Close/reopen your shell to

     see the changes (or in powershell/cmd.exe just type `refreshenv`).

     The install of gh was successful.

      Software installed as ‘MSI’, install location is likely default.

    Chocolatey installed 1/1 packages.

     See the log for details (C:\ProgramData\chocolatey\logs\chocolatey.log).

    PS C:\Users\user>

    PS C:\Users\user> gh

    Work seamlessly with GitHub from the command line.

    USAGE

      gh <command> <subcommand> [flags]

    CORE COMMANDS

      auth:        Authenticate gh and git with GitHub

      browse:      Open the repository in the browser

      codespace:   Connect to and manage codespaces

      gist:        Manage gists

      issue:       Manage issues

      org:         Manage organizations

      pr:          Manage pull requests

      project:     Work with GitHub Projects.

      release:     Manage releases

      repo:        Manage repositories

    GITHUB ACTIONS COMMANDS

      cache:       Manage Github Actions caches

      run:         View details about workflow runs

      workflow:    View details about GitHub Actions workflows

    ALIAS COMMANDS

      co:          Alias for “pr checkout”

    ADDITIONAL COMMANDS

      alias:       Create command shortcuts

      api:         Make an authenticated GitHub API request

      completion:  Generate shell completion scripts

      config:      Manage configuration for gh

      extension:   Manage gh extensions

      gpg-key:     Manage GPG keys

      label:       Manage labels

      ruleset:     View info about repo rulesets

      search:      Search for repositories, issues, and pull requests

      secret:      Manage GitHub secrets

      ssh-key:     Manage SSH keys

      status:      Print information about relevant issues, pull requests, and notifications across repositories

      variable:    Manage GitHub Actions variables

    HELP TOPICS

      actions:     Learn about working with GitHub Actions

      environment: Environment variables that can be used with gh

      exit-codes:  Exit codes used by gh

      formatting:  Formatting options for JSON data exported from gh

      mintty:      Information about using gh with MinTTY

      reference:   A comprehensive reference of all gh commands

    FLAGS

      –help      Show help for command

      –version   Show gh version

    EXAMPLES

      $ gh issue create

      $ gh repo clone cli/cli

      $ gh pr checkout 321

    LEARN MORE

      Use ‘gh <command> <subcommand> –help’ for more information about a command.

      Read the manual at https://cli.github.com/manual
